Tasting Notes and Scores
The 2010 Magill Estate Shiraz is deep garnet-purple in color and shows ripe cassis, blackberry and plum preserve aromas highlighted by lifted notes of roses, chocolate box and a touch of cedar. Medium to full-bodied, it is packed with rich, concentrated and refined flavors and framed with medium-firm, grainy tannins through the long finish. It should go on and on for a long time. Drink it from 2014 to 2026+. Importer: Treasury Wine Estates, Napa, CA

TA 7.0 g/l, pH 3.64. 14 months in 96% new oak (66% French). Smoky, rich oak scent. Really fine, lacy tannins. Milk chocolate. Luscious black fruit. Seamless texture – really very impressive. Long, insistent finish. (RH)
